遵循W3C标准:HTML与CSS规范解析
4星 · 超过85%的资源 需积分: 10 166 浏览量
更新于2024-09-14
收藏 113KB DOC 举报
本文介绍了W3C代码标准规范,旨在阐述遵循规范的重要性,设定目标,并针对主要受众——UI设计师、技术工程师和运营维护人员提供详细的标准内容。W3C规范是确保网页在各种浏览器中表现一致的关键,使得内容能被广泛兼容和理解。
一、目的:为什么要遵循标准
遵循W3C标准是为了保证网页内容在不同浏览器和设备上的兼容性,满足各种用户需求。作为网页内容的生产者,我们扮演着转换器的角色,需要确保我们的页面能在各种环境下正常工作,就像DVD刻录机尽可能兼容多种标准一样,以吸引并保留更多的用户。
二、目标
目标是创建一个符合标准的网站,让用户在使用过程中完全感觉不到与标准相关的任何技术细节。网站应该自然流畅,无论用户使用何种浏览器,都能获得一致的体验。
三、标准内容
1. DOCTYPE声明:用于指定文档类型,例如XHTML 1.0 Transitional,它告诉解析器文档应如何解析。
2. 名字空间namespace:定义XML文档的命名空间,防止元素名称冲突。
3. 语言定义:指定文档的字符编码,例如`<meta charset="UTF-8">`。
4. Javascript定义:按照标准编写JavaScript代码,避免使用过时或非标准的语法。
5. CSS定义:使用标准CSS选择器和属性,确保样式在所有浏览器中兼容。
6. 注释规范:避免在注释中使用"–",因为它在某些情况下可能被解析为结束注释的标记。
7. 标签和属性的大小写:所有元素和属性名应使用小写字母。
8. 引号包围属性值:所有属性值需用双引号包围。
9. 特殊符号转义:将尖括号(<, >)和和号(&)等特殊符号转换为对应的HTML实体。
10. 属性赋值:每个属性都需要有明确的值。
11. 结束标记:每个开始标签都有相应的结束标签,例如`<p>`和`</p>`。
12. 标记嵌套:确保所有标记正确嵌套,保持良好的结构。
13. 图片的alt属性:为图片提供有意义的文字描述,提高可访问性。
14. form表单中的label元素:与input元素关联,提升用户体验。
四、校验工具
使用XHTML和CSS校验器检查代码是否符合W3C规范,找出并修复错误。
五、错误范例
文章还包含了XHTML和CSS的错误示例,帮助开发者了解并避免常见的错误。
遵循W3C标准不仅是提高网站质量的基本步骤,也是对用户负责的表现。通过理解和应用这些规范,我们可以构建更稳定、更易于维护且具有更好用户体验的网站。
2012-02-21 上传
2012-04-20 上传
点击了解资源详情
2010-03-22 上传
2012-01-29 上传
点击了解资源详情
点击了解资源详情
2013-05-16 上传
赵-旭-东
- 粉丝: 40
- 资源: 58
最新资源
- Android圆角进度条控件的设计与应用
- mui框架实现带侧边栏的响应式布局
- Android仿知乎横线直线进度条实现教程
- SSM选课系统实现:Spring+SpringMVC+MyBatis源码剖析
- 使用JavaScript开发的流星待办事项应用
- Google Code Jam 2015竞赛回顾与Java编程实践
- Angular 2与NW.js集成:通过Webpack和Gulp构建环境详解
- OneDayTripPlanner:数字化城市旅游活动规划助手
- TinySTM 轻量级原子操作库的详细介绍与安装指南
- 模拟PHP序列化:JavaScript实现序列化与反序列化技术
- ***进销存系统全面功能介绍与开发指南
- 掌握Clojure命名空间的正确重新加载技巧
- 免费获取VMD模态分解Matlab源代码与案例数据
- BuglyEasyToUnity最新更新优化:简化Unity开发者接入流程
- Android学生俱乐部项目任务2解析与实践
- 掌握Elixir语言构建高效分布式网络爬虫